In the meantime, here are a few steps you can try:

1. Check Notification Settings:
- Go to your iPhone's Settings.
- Scroll down and tap on Zangi.
- Make sure Allow Notifications is enabled. This is crucial for receiving notifications about message deliveries.

2. Ensure Your Contact Has Zangi:
- Verify that the person you’re messaging has Zangi installed. If they don’t, messages won’t show blue ticks since they’re not using the app.

3. Update the App:
- Make sure your Zangi app is updated to the latest version. You can check this in the App Store.

4. Restart the App and Device:
- Sometimes a quick restart can refresh the app and your device, resolving minor glitches.

Here are a few things you can check to help resolve the issue:

1. Notification Settings:
- Make sure that notifications are enabled for Zangi. You can do this by going to Settings on your iPhone, scrolling down to Zangi, and ensuring that Allow Notifications is toggled on. This is important for receiving updates about message deliveries.

2. Check Recipient's App Status:
- Ensure that the person you’re messaging has Zangi installed and is actively using the app. If they do not have notifications enabled or they haven't opened the app, you won't see the blue ticks.

3. Message Delivery:
- Keep in mind that one tick indicates the message was delivered, while two ticks indicate it was read. If the contact's app is closed or they have disabled notifications, those ticks might not appear properly.

4. App Update:
- Check if your Zangi app is updated to the latest version. You can do this from the App Store.

5. Restart Your Device:
- Sometimes, just restarting your iPhone can clear out minor glitches.
